Chocolate Punch Bowl Cake

Prep: 20 min Cuisine: American

A decadent layered dessert featuring rich chocolate cake, creamy chocolate pudding, and fluffy whipped topping, perfect for parties, potlucks, or any celebration craving indulgent flavors.

Be the first to rate this rec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 box chocolate cake mix
  • 1 large package instant chocolate pudding

Instructions

  1. Bake the chocolate cake according to box directions and let it cool.
  2. Crumble the baked cake into the bottom of a punch bowl.
  3. Prepare the instant chocolate pudding as per box instructions.
  4. Spread the prepared pudding over the crumbled cake in the punch bowl.
  5. Top with Cool Whip or whipped topping before serving.

Tips & Substitutions

For a richer flavor, consider adding chocolate chips or nuts to the crumbled cake layer. If you're looking for a lighter option, use a sugar-free chocolate cake mix and pudding. For a fun twist, try layering with other flavors like vanilla pudding or adding a splash of coffee to the pudding mix for depth. This recipe is versatile enough to cater to both traditional and vegan recipes by using plant-based whipped toppings.

Serving Suggestions

Serve this Chocolate Punch Bowl Cake chilled for the best texture. It's a great dessert for parties, and pairs beautifully with Iced Tea(Sweetened) or Spiced Hot Cider. For an added touch, garnish with chocolate shavings or fresh berries on top of the whipped topping to enhance the visual appeal and flavor.

Storage & Reheating

Store leftovers cov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ep in mind that the cake may become a bit soggy as it sits, so it's best to enjoy it fresh. If you want to extend its life beyond that, consider freezing the crumbled cake and pudding layers separately, then assemble when you're ready to serve.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use homemade cake and pudding instead of boxed?

Absolutely! Using homemade chocolate cake and pudding can elevate the flavor of this dessert. Just ensure that the cake is completely cooled before crumbling, and let the pudding set properly to achieve the desired consistency.

How can I make this recipe gluten-free?

To make a gluten-free version, substitute the chocolate cake mix with a gluten-free chocolate cake mix and check that the instant pudding is also gluten-free. This way, you can enjoy the same delicious dessert without gluten.

What can I add for extra flavor?

Consider adding a layer of sliced bananas or strawberries between the cake and pudding layers for a fruity twist. You can also sprinkle some espresso powder into the pudding mix for a mocha flavor that complements the chocolate beautifully.
